Drugs worth millions destroyed by cops

By Everson Luhanga

Police destroyed five tons of drugs worth R550 million at an operation in Olifantsfontein near Tembisa on Wednesday.

Among the drugs destroyed were R185 million worth of cocaine and R28 million worth of heroin.

National Police Commissioner General Fannie Masemola headed the operation and was joined by several senior police and specialised officers. 

Wearing protective equipment, General Masemola and his crew of senior officials opened a five-ton truck in which the drugs were transported.

Masemola said the drugs were confiscated during policing operations in KwaZulu-Natal, Mpumalanga, North West, Gauteng, Free State and Limpopo.

As officials, wearing gloves and masks, offloaded the drugs, a strong smell lingered in an open building where the drugs were being taken to be destroyed.

This is the second time the police have destroyed drugs worth millions of rands in a week.

Last week, police destroyed R90 million worth of drugs collected during policing operations in Cape Town.

Briefing the media General Masemola said in this financial year alone, more than R1 billion worth of drugs have been destroyed. 

In the 2022/2023 financial year, six tons of drugs were seized and destroyed with a value of R2 billion.

Masemola said the police’s anti-drug units and all other officials have been working hard to root out drug-related crimes in different parts of the country.

Among the drugs that were destroyed on Wednesday were mandrax, cocaine, tik, heroin and unregistered pharmaceutical drugs. 

Speaking to Scrolla.Africa onsite after the operation, General Masemola said drugs are only destroyed after a case has been finalised in court.

He said the police are on track to winning the war against the scourge of drugs in South Africa with the cooperation they have from international law enforcement agencies.

He, however, urged citizens in the country to help police fight drugs.

“We admit that there are a lot more drugs on the streets,” he said.

“The police and all other role players are doing all they can to sniff out the drugs. We conduct campaigns in schools and a national Operation Shanela that has helped to root out drugs.”
